Hardware: Asus A8NSLI Deluxe with built in Silicon Image 3114 RAID controller. OS on 75gb WD Raptor, Data on pair of Hitachi 1GB drive in RAID 1 array
Software: Windows 8 Pro
Upgraded from Windows 7 x64 to Windows 8 Pro. All went well. Everything mapped out including the RAID array. Used PC with minimal issues for about two weeks. Installed all required and optional Windows updates automatically.
About four or five days ago and Windows Update failed. It included many security updates for Windows 8 and Windows Office 2013. Upon investigation I noted the RAID array was no longer listed in Windows Explorer. I called up Device Manager and saw the SI Driver was still working properly and listed both Hitachi drives as attached and functioning properly. The Storage Management tool does not show the RAID array as available or even existing.
Thinking a previous install might have done something badly I rolled back using the last Restore Point. No change. I them tried to Repair Windows. No change. I then performed a reinstall of Windows 8. No change. I am contemplating wiping the OS on drive C; to start clean but as I don't know what happened am uncomfortable that it will just happen again.
